I. How to make?

Step 1:

Chicken & Marinate:

  • Cut the chicken thighs into bite-sized cubes.
  • In a bowl, combine the chicken thighs, soy sauce, Chinese cooking wine (if using), minced garlic, and five spice powder.
  • Stir well and let marinate for 20 minutes to allow the flavors to infuse.

Step 2:

Prepare the Batter:

  • After marinating, add rice flour and egg to the chicken.
  • Mix thoroughly to create a wet batter consistency, ensuring all pieces are coated.

Step 3:

Coat the Chicken:

  • Coat each chicken piece evenly in tapioca starch, pressing lightly to help the coating stick.
  • Let the coated chicken sit for 5โ€“7 minutes to ensure the batter stays on during frying.

Step 4:

Fry the Chicken โ€“ Round 1:

  • Turn on medium heat, carefully fry the chicken for 4โ€“5 minutes, or until light golden brown and cooked through.

Step 5:

Fry Thai Basil:

  • In the same pan, heat oil to medium-high.
  • Add Thai basil leaves and fry for about 30 seconds to 1 minute, or until crispy.

Step 6:

Fry the Chicken โ€“ Round 2:

  • For an extra crispy finish, turn the heat to high and double fry the chicken for 1 minute with the basil.
Step image 1

Step 7:

Mix the Seasoning Salt and Serve:

  • In a small bowl, combine all the seasoning ingredients.
  • Mix well until fully blended.
  • Once the chicken is freshly fried and still hot, sprinkle the seasoning mix evenly over the top. Toss or shake to coat every piece.

II. How to store?

  • Let the popcorn chicken cool completely.
  • Store in an airtight container and refrigerate for up to 3 days.
  • Keep the seasoning salt in a separate airtight container at room temperature to maintain its flavor.

III. How to Reheat?

  • Air Fryer: Reheat at 180ยฐC (350ยฐF) for about 5โ€“7 minutes until crispy again.
  • Oven: Bake at 190ยฐC (375ยฐF) for 8โ€“10 minutes, flipping halfway through.
  • Pan-fry: Add a small amount of oil to a skillet and re-fry on medium heat until heated through and crispy.
  • โš ๏ธ Avoid microwaving, as it can make the coating soggy.
